Abstract
We propose a novel hybrid automatic repeat-request (HARQ) scheme for non-orthogonal space-time block codes based on BCH and Reed Solomon codes. We use list decoding techniques to significantly reduce the decoding complexity. We obtain significant gains in terms of dropped packet rate and throughput spectral efficiency at the cost of increased complexity.
